Summary for Hurricane Franklin (AT2/AL072017)

2017-08-09 22:41:16| National Hurricane Center (Atlantic)

...FRANKLIN BECOMES THE FIRST HURRICANE OF THE 2017 ATLANTIC SEASON... As of 4:00 PM CDT Wed Aug 9 the center of Franklin was located near 20.1, -94.9 with movement W at 12 mph. The minimum central pressure was 984 mb with maximum sustained winds of about 75 mph.
